Retractable screen door for front door (to allow air flow in cooler months) ... approx $350.

Add insulation over garage ($350)

We concreted in small landscaped area near front door and constructed 2 waist size walls to create a courtyard area near our entrance.

Not an improvement, but ... paid $600 for 10 year extended warranty on the heating/AC system.

Numerous shelves/storage areas for laundry room and garage.

Outdoor LED type solar lights to accent landscaping (new LED style lights last all night long) ($70)

Removeable, palm-themed opaque decal for shower door ($20)

Whole house surge protection (about $200)

Custom Door glass insert (Perry's door glass) for front door and sidelights (aprpox $1,000)

Metal wall sculpture art for stucco walls at entrance.

Plus all the other stuff Donna and Chuck suggested.

For L2's question, our best (top 3 improvements) were add on birdcage, landscape, and entry courtyard. "Top" based on our enjoyment of them.
